Table explanation


This table gives an overview of the number of patent applicants and patent applications at the European Patent Office (EPO) and the Netherlands Patent Office (OCNL), a department of the Netherlands Enterprise Agency (RVO). Patents can be granted to enterprises, universities, institutions, private persons or other entities as long as the invention which they cover fulfils certain criteria. To obtain a patent the invention must be novel, contain an inventive step and be industrially applicable. This is assessed by a patent office like the EPO or OCNL. The patent office will grant or reject the application.

The data are broken down by the technology field the invention relates to, according to the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C). This does not necessarily have to be the same area in which the applicant is economically active (SIC).

If a patent application relates to multiple technology fields, it is counted in full for each separate technology field. Due to this method the total number of patents for the subcategories are usually higher than the overarching category to which they belong. For example, a patent application relating to subcategories A1 and A2 counts separately for both, but is only counted once under the overarching category ‘A Human necessities’. This method of counting provides insight into how many patent applications can actually be attributed to the individual technology fields and which technology fields occur more frequently within the overarching categories.

Description topics

EPO-Patent
A patent that is granted by the European Patent Office (EPO) is valid in all member countries of the EPO. However, the EPO patent must be validated at the national patent office in order to be effective in member countries.

OCNL-Patent
A patent that is granted by NL Patent Office (OCNL), a division of Agency NL, is only valid in the Netherlands.
